Here is a big clue as to how to structure your answers for maximum impact. Use the S.T.A.R. formula This is an extremely effective method to demonstrate your skills in an interview..... S - What was theSituationI was inb T - What was theTaskI needed to dob A - What was theActionI tookb R - What were theResultsI achievedb This is a perfect sure-fire method for demonstrating your success in a role. Remember the question...Tell me about your recent experience. Why using the S.T.A.R formula is a secret weapon Use the S.T.A.R. formulato construct an answerthat carries deep power and hits the interviewer between the eyes..... ''I have held my currentmanagerial positionfor two years withtotal responsibilityfor the whole department and mystaff of 22. Throughdedication and persistanceI haveincreased sales turnover by 50%due to anumber of key initiatives which I have personally instigated. This isdespite the economicdownturn and 2 key members of my team being on long term sick.Would you like to hear about those initiativesb'' Now if this doesnt make the interview sit bolt upright as if they had just been hit with a cattle-prod then nothing will.They will literally beg for further information. This reply carries much more heavy-hitting impact because..... It sets the scene and paintsa picture of success It confirms you have been fulfilling the role successfully It demonstrates you have made significant improvements It clearly lists what you have achieved despite the difficulties The last sentence allows you to further discuss your achievements What are the benefits behindusing the S.T.A.R. formulab This S.T.A.R. formula is a proven method for allowing the interviewer to visualise you doing the job.That is a critical step in the approach to job interviews. If the interviewer can see you in their mind actively filling the role then you are 95% hired! Once they have this set in their conscious they look for evidence to positively reinforce this belief!
